The Art of a Dying Man
David J Walker

The dam was broken and 
The man trying to save it 
Worked alone

As we watched 
through the lens 
of an iPhone 

hoping to capture 
the moment of collapse 

As the names of hero’s
have changed on plaques
of a media enriched society

Where watchers become stars 
in the constellation of
the unintended casts of extras

Hoping for name recognition
in obscured credits as the 
handheld video ends

I am the fireman
I am the cop

I am an opportunistic 
photographer
The chronicler of 
Interesting misery
  
I can be the medic with 
A bandage for your 
Sucking wounds 

If you sing a death rattle 
I will shine the light of 

My iPhone to help you find 
The way home

I will document your parting
Where it will be viewed 
In the Wake of social media storm
Entitled the Art of a Dying Man
